Herbie Hancock – Cantaloupe Island

3 Jan ’13
By: ChristophFiled under music, music&more. Tagged classics, Herbie Hancock - Cantaloupe Island. Bookmark the permalink. Leave a comment

The one and only best version of “Cantaloupe Island” performed by Herbie Hancock and band. Taken from the 1964 “Empyrean Isles” album. Composed by Herbie Hancock. Musicians: Herbie Hancock: Piano Freddie Hubbard: Cornet Ron Carter: Bass Tony Williams: Drums

A Man Called Adam feat. Eddie Parker – Easter Song

2 Jan ’13
By: ChristophFiled under music, music&more. Tagged A Man Called Adam feat. Eddie Parker, classics, Easter Song. Bookmark the permalink. Leave a comment

A Man Called Adam (sometimes abbreviated to AMCA) are the British electronic music artists Sally Rodgers and Steve Jones. Their music is great and i like in particular this chilled track.. Track 4 of Cafe Del Mar Volume 2 1995
